501 Union is a space of subtle distinction and quiet refinement. The building dates back to 1916 and once served as a classic car restoration shop. It was transformed into a private events venue in 2013 and now provides a unique backdrop for Brooklyn's most stylish weddings. Paired with our exceptional service, guests can enjoy three distinct spaces within the venue: a covered atrium, an elegant cocktail lounge, and a light-filled reception hall. Locally-sourced design elements include Modo chandeliers by Jason Miller, customized Flavor Paper wallpaper, and a vaulted skylight that runs the length of the main gathering space reflect the best of old and new Brooklyn: industrial chic with a touch of modern glamour.

Nestled squarely between Park Slope and Carroll Gardens, The Bell House is a state of the art 8,000 square foot facility with separate performance space and lounge. Crafted out of a 1920’s printing factory and featuring an 88 foot long, 25 foot high magnificent wooden barrel vault ceiling, The Bell House has quickly become a major hub for arts and performance in Brownstone Brooklyn. The Bell House is located in what has long been a quiet stronghold for artists and musicians. The Gowanus neighborhood, with its early twentieth century red brick warehouses, has been a haven for artists seeking space for creative endeavors. The Bell House is thrilled to be a part of 7th Street, a block made up of numerous artist work spaces, galleries and businesses including Gowanus Studio Space and the Pace Paper Studio.

What questions should I ask when booking a venue in Heathcote, NY?

It all depends on what you're looking for, but you may want to consider things like whether the venue has an on-site bridal suite (49% in Heathcote do) or whether the venue provides an event coordinator (36% in Heathcote do!).

Additionally, some venues work with certain caterers and require a minimum food and beverage spend in addition to the space rentals. Others might have a recommended list of preferred caterers that they'd like you to work with.
